Starting On Your Own: We touched on the cost of Search Engine Optimisation above, but when it comes to starting a travel blog from scratch, unfortunately that is just where the expenses begin… There’s soooooo much more where that came from! Let’s outline a few of the typical website costs;

The Domain – This is the cost of purchasing a domain. Depending on the domain type you purchase, this is usually around $10 – $30 each year. Domains also carry optional extras such as “Domain Privacy”; this stops scammers and marketing companies from acquiring your contact details and harassing you with never ending sales calls. Highly recommended, but prices vary depending on the registrar.

Web Hosting – This is the cost of hosting your blog on a web server. Typically this can be up to $200 per month for a very large blog, but expect to pay around $30 per month for the average website.

Blogging Platform – Once you have a domain and you’ve purchased a hosting plan, now you need to find a blog platform which allows you to create a website and publish it. There are many good platforms out there to choose from, but they obviously cost money. Expect to pay between $10 and $100 per month, depending on the platform you choose and the optional extras you might require.

Blog Themes – Website themes are the colours, styles and layouts of the website – essentially the “design” of your blog. Most platforms come with a small selection of free themes to choose from, and you can always choose one of these free themes and get started right away. However, most of the free themes are very basic in their design; if you want a more professional looking website, you will need to opt for a more professional theme which can set you back between $30 and $500. There is also the option of a custom theme where a company will design you an original template which is totally unique to your brand and style. A custom theme will set you back between $3,000 and $20,000.

Blog Plugins – Plugins are external tools provided by companies to assist you in getting the most functionality and ease-of-use out of your blog. These plugins are totally optional and you can get by without them, but if you want to maximise your time and functionality, they will be an additional fee.

WRITE ABOUT INDIVIDUAL ATTRACTIONS

Most people tend to write generally, about a country or a destination they have visited. However, no one seems to want to write about the little guy – an entire blog dedicated to one specific attraction. It might surprise you to know that these are often the articles that are read the most. Think about it, when you’re looking for information about a hotel, restaurant, bar or attraction; what are you going to read? Obviously, you want an article that details every aspect of the attraction you’re interested in! Go a step further – do you want to read a 2 sentence review, or do you want a full-blown article by someone who can not only capture the feeling, but can positively describe the experience in every single detail – someone who makes you want to experience it for yourself!

For example; if you visit Paris and you loved the Eiffel Tower – write a blog about Paris, but then you should consider writing another one specifically about the Eiffel Tower, or the quaint little cafe you had breakfast at, or the luxury hotel you stayed in. It’s these sorts of articles that not only get published, but really get the readers juices flowing!
